    In that case, hopefully you are using call extensions...?

    As for search partners, it really comes down to your ROI / conversion rate and cost per conversion. Most likely you are getting a huge volume of clicks but maybe not much of a return? It really depends. If you are a local business you may want to keep using them as one of the big search partners is Google Maps.
